MILWAUKEE (CBS 58) -- Milwaukee police are investigating after a party bus was struck by gunfire on Saturday, April 15.
According to a Facebook post from Lou's Limos, the shooting happened near 35th and Wisconsin after the party bus left the Morgan Wallen concert at American Family Field.
Police say during a fight, unknown suspect(s) fired several shots and the party bus was struck.
According to police, no injuries were reported.
